Our 2014 Annual Report provides an overview of the projects carried out by the Bertelsmann Stiftung in the past year, projects that have increasingly been influenced by global megatrends. A few highlights: At the beginning of the year we partnered with Deutsche Welle for a multimedia project that examined the winners and losers of global change. The underlying data for the project came from the Bertelsmann Stiftung’s Transformation Index (BTI). In February, German President Joachim Gauck participated in a Bertelsmann Stiftung conference in India that examined the topic of career training. In addition, 115 schools took part in our All Kids Are VIPS Competition, which promotes social integration among young people, and seven companies were recognized by Germany’s Minister of Labor and Social Affairs Andrea Nahles for their successful completion of the new INQA Audit for a Sustainable Corporate Culture.
